In Plantville, a magical world inside a plant cell, there lived a tiny explorer named Celly. Celly loved to travel through the twinkling structures of her cell-world in her tiny spaceship called the Chlorobot.

One sunny day, Celly decided to go on an adventure to meet all the important parts of her cell-world. She hopped into her Chlorobot and zoomed off through the cell’s walls, known as the cell membrane. As she flew, she waved goodbye to the outer world of the cell.

Celly’s first stop was the nucleus, where she met the DNA, the genetic material that holds all the information for the cell. Next, she visited the mitochondria, the powerhouses of the cell that produce energy. Then, she met the endoplasmic reticulum, a network of membranes that helps with the production of proteins.

As she continued her journey, Celly encountered the Golgi apparatus, which helps process and package proteins, and the vacuoles, which store food, water, and waste for the cell. Finally, she visited the chloroplasts, which use sunlight to make food for the plant cell through a process called photosynthesis.

Celly was amazed at all the wonderful parts of her cell-world. She had learned so much on her adventure! As she headed back to her home in the cell membrane, she knew that she was a very special explorer. Not everyone got to see the inner workings of a cell up close!

Celly landed her Chlorobot safely back home and waved goodnight to all the parts of her cell-world. She was grateful for her amazing adventure and couldn’t wait to explore again another day. With a contented smile, she drifted off to sleep, dreaming of her next exciting journey through Plantville.
